Ordinals
beta
Sat 1302640729292762
decimal
311056.729292762
degree
0°101056′592″729292762‴
percentile
62.03051098693655%
name
epvgdfmpbhn
cycle
0
epoch
1
period
154
block
311056
offset
729292762
timestamp
2014-07-16 21:56:10 UTC
rarity
common
prev
next